Not sure if this has been discussed before, but, what's the diff between the Kyosho Kanai II or III and the 777 Spcl 1 ? I'm looking for two more buggies to add to my collection and I was under the immpression that the 777 Spcl1 was the mack daddy of race buggies, along with the Mugen MBX5 Prospec.
I've heard that the 777scl1 hasn't got all the bugs worked out yet, is that true? In addition I was also looking at the TT S3, but would rather have two K cars, rather than one TTR and one K. Any advice would be greatly appriciated. :spit |

Stay away from K-car unless you are really expert driver and never crash or like to wrench alot.....they are like ferraris...thay require more maintenance and Care but drive like no other.......Mugen is like the american muscle cars, they don't need to be "perfect" to still run like a scalded ass dog......I am really likeing the XB8 alot.....it's a tank too.....I had brake issues saturday morning and every time I tried to clear the triple it would nose down and SLAM into the last one at full speed......I sheared a shock screw head off...that's it....oh and I cracked an RX crystal too....not a buggy part though...

I have a MP7.5 and it is a beast. I'm currently working on a trade to get a new 777. I only bash but like to have a nice handling buggy, so I'm not going with the special 1. I never had any breakage problems with my Inferno MP7.5 at all...pretty much any of the top of the line buggies are durable and highly competitive from what I hear.
